Blackpool toilet owners 'flushed with success'

Blackpool is home to some of the UK's best public toilets, it would appear.

Every one of the town's 21 entries to this year's Loo of the Year awards scooped a prize from the British Toilet Association.

One of the winners, a toilet for people with severe disabilities, was rewarded for its hoist and changing-bed features.

Holidaymakers' favourite haunt, the Big Blue Hotel at the Pleasure Beach, took the gong for top hotel toilet, while Poulton United Reformed Church was deemed to have the best sanitary facility at a place of worship.

Councillor Ian Fowler told local reporters that good quality toilet facilities are fundamental to the area's tourist industry.

"Millions of people head to Blackpool each year - we want to give them all the facilities they need for an enjoyable stay and make sure it is of a high standard so that they will be willing to come back," he remarked.

Pleasure Beach managing director Amanda Thompson added: "We are extremely proud to have been named the best hotel for toilets in the country.

"Our housekeeping team work very hard to ensure that the hotel always looks immaculate and are flushed with success over this award."
